在JSON文件中找到一个节点,更新内容并使用C#保存回JSON文件的步骤如下:
string json = File.ReadAllText("data.json");
dynamic jsonObj = JsonConvert.DeserializeObject(json);
jsonObj["node"] = "new value";
string updatedJson = JsonConvert.SerializeObject(jsonObj, Formatting.Indented);
File.WriteAllText("data.json", updatedJson);
完成以上步骤后,你就成功在JSON文件中找到一个节点,更新内容并使用C#保存回JSON文件了。
注意:以上代码示例中使用了dynamic类型来处理JSON对象,这样可以方便地访问和修改节点的值。但是,如果你知道JSON结构的具体类型,建议定义一个对应的C#类来反序列化和操作JSON对象,这样可以提供更好的类型安全性和代码可读性。
领取专属 10元无门槛券
手把手带您无忧上云